One of key co-owners of PrivatBank increases stake to 33.9117%
One of the key individual co-owners of PrivatBank (Dnipropetrovsk) as of March 18, 2013 increased their stake in the charter capital of the bank to 33.9117%, reads a report of the bank in the information disclosure system of the National Commission for Securities and the Stock Market.
According to the report, the stake of the second individual shareholder in the bank is 33.7991%, and Triantal Investments Ltd. (Cyprus) holds a 24.99% stake.
The bank told Interfax-Ukraine that Hennadiy Boholiubov increased his stake.
The largest shareholders in the bank as of early 2013 were Boholiubov (33.83%), Ihor Kolomoisky (33.77%) and Triantal Investments Ltd. (24.99%).
Ukrainian-based PrivatBank was founded in 1992. As of January 1, 2013, the bank is the largest bank among 175 operating Ukrainian banks in terms of overall assets (UAH 172.429 billion).
